1, Introduction 2006 10 24, the State Administration of Radio Film and Television, promulgated by China Mobile Multimedia Broadcasting System (CMMB) broadcast channel industry standard "GY/T220.1-2006 Mobile Multimedia Broadcasting Part 1: broadcast channel frame structure, channel coding and modulation ", defined by our self-developed mobile multimedia broadcasting transmission standard (the technical standards referred to STiMi, Satellite-TerrestrialInteractiveMulti-serviceInfrastructure). In the same year on November 29, SARFT issued a "Film and Television on the release" Shifting Multimedia Broadcasting Part 2: Complex with "> one radio, film and television industry standard notification" notice, notify the recommended industry standards: GY/T220 .2-2006 "Mobile Multimedia Broadcasting Part 2: Multiplexing." 2, CMMB Introduction China Mobile Multimedia Broadcasting (ChinaMobileMultimediaBroadcasting, CMMB), is the first set of China's own R & D oriented Mobile , PDA, MP3, MP4, digital cameras, notebook computers, the following seven inches of the small screen, mobile portable handheld terminal system. It is broadcast via satellite and terrestrial wireless means, to achieve anytime, anywhere in the terminal to receive broadcast television programming and information services business.

2.1CMMB system architecture CMMB system is the use of high-power S-band satellite signal coverage across the country, using the ground transponders added to the contents of forwarding the same time and same frequency satellite signals, satellite signals complement cover blind spots, use of wireless mobile communication networks return path to form a single broadcast and two-way exchange with each other to combine the mobile multimedia broadcasting network. System architecture and composition shown in Figure 1.

CMMB system for China's vast territory, transmission environment is complex, dense eastern city of West sparse, user and business needs of many diverse characteristics, based on national conditions, to absorb advanced technology and sophisticated design of "one world" system . The system can be low cost, fast to implement mobile multimedia broadcasting signal coverage across the country to promote the east-west "digital divide" in the bridge.

2.2 STiMi channel transmission technology

CMMB system STiMi transmission technology used is the most advanced broadband wireless technology based on the application environment for broadcasting by more than 3 years developed a large number of research and development of a new technology, and is an advanced, practical and economy of the autonomous technology.

STiMi mobile multimedia broadcasting technology is designed for wireless channel transmission technology, independent research and development of CMMB in China in the core architecture. STiMi technology fully into account the characteristics of mobile multimedia broadcasting services for handheld devices that require high receiver sensitivity, mobility and Battery Power supply features the most advanced error correction channel coding and OFDM modulation techniques, improved anti-jamming capability and support for mobility, using time slot to reduce terminal power saving technology, improve endurance capacity of the terminal.

In mobile multimedia networks, there are two more representative of the DRM scheme: OMA-DRM standard, one-way conditional access or CA.

3.2 OMA-DRM Open Mobile Alliance OMA (OpenMobileAlliance) was formally established in early June 2002, its predecessor: OpenMobileArchitectureInitiativesupporters and WAPForum. Follow-up there a number of organizations joined the OMA, including WirelessVillage, MGIF, SyncMLInitiative, MWIF, MMSIOP and LIF.

OMA Organization in November 2002 released the world's first mobile DRM international norms?? OMADRM1.0EnablerRelease, how to build mobile network provides a guide to DRM system. OMADRM1.0 standard launch, Nokia, Motorola and other industry giants have been developed accordingly, and found many problems, thus OMADRM1.0 standards several meetings to discuss and revise.
